Less than four months ago, Lee Douglas began to translate his love for the music of the 50’s and 60’s lovingly called Oldies, into a new medium, the podcast. Together with the folks at Talkshoe.com, he began his venture into the new medium.
His new show, which he called “Old Time Rock n Roll, would be diverse in the way it was presented.
The usual playlists that are the hall mark of the Oldies AM radio stations were out the window. His own collection of 12,000 tunes would be digitized onto his computer to lay the groundwork for the show. Instead of playing those tunes which the oldies lovers had grown tired of, he opened his collection and played the tunes that have not been heard for a lot of years. Then he would have a spotlight for each show, Novelties on one, doo wops on another, rockabilly on yet another. Each one with a dose of rock history and reminiscing.
He researches each singer and each song to offer background for each show. So in November he went on the air on talkshoe.com. The 1st week he had 8 fans. Obviously his companions had at least listened. By the third week he managed 80 fans, still quite a jump. However, he was un prepared for the next week when out of nowhere 800 people listened in.
Since then with advertising on several classified web site s, the show has continued to grow and grow, breaking all types of records on the Web and the web site itself.
Now just 4 months later, an impressive 25,000 fans have logged in to his show, in one month.
